Chrome AI:颠覆网页开发的全新黑科技
2025.09.19 10:49浏览量:0简介:Chrome AI以AI驱动重构网页开发范式,通过智能代码生成、实时优化与自动化测试,实现开发效率与质量的双重突破。本文深度解析其技术架构、核心功能及实践价值。
在网页开发领域,效率与质量的平衡始终是核心挑战。传统开发模式依赖人工编写代码、反复调试性能,而Chrome AI的横空出世,正以AI驱动的技术革新重塑这一格局。作为谷歌浏览器生态的最新突破,Chrome AI不仅是一个工具,更是一个基于机器学习的智能开发平台,其核心价值在于通过自动化与智能化手段,将开发者从重复性劳动中解放,同时提升网页的兼容性、性能与用户体验。本文将从技术架构、核心功能、实践案例及未来展望四个维度,全面解析这一颠覆性黑科技。
一、技术架构:AI驱动的开发引擎
Chrome AI的技术底座由三大模块构成:自然语言处理(NLP)引擎、代码生成与优化模型、实时性能分析系统。其工作流可概括为“需求输入-代码生成-性能调优-自动化测试”的闭环。
NLP引擎:从自然语言到可执行代码
开发者可通过自然语言描述需求(如“创建一个响应式导航栏,支持深色模式切换”),NLP引擎将其解析为结构化指令,并匹配预训练的代码模板库。例如,输入“添加一个图片懒加载功能”,系统会生成包含IntersectionObserver
API的JavaScript代码,并自动注入HTML与CSS。代码生成与优化模型:智能补全与重构
基于Transformer架构的代码生成模型,可预测开发者意图并补全代码。例如,输入<div class="container">
后,模型可能建议添加max-width: 1200px; margin: 0 auto;
的CSS规则。更关键的是,其优化模块能识别低效代码(如重复的DOM操作),并建议使用DocumentFragment
或虚拟滚动技术替代。实时性能分析系统:毫秒级反馈
集成Lighthouse AI的增强版,Chrome AI可在开发过程中实时分析网页的Core Web Vitals指标(LCP、FID、CLS),并通过可视化面板展示瓶颈。例如,当检测到首屏渲染时间超过2秒时,系统会建议压缩图片、预加载关键资源或启用CDN。
二、核心功能:从开发到部署的全流程革新
Chrome AI的颠覆性体现在其对开发全链条的渗透,以下功能尤为突出:
智能代码生成:告别“从零开始”
开发者可通过对话式界面快速生成组件代码。例如,输入“创建一个支持拖拽上传的文件列表”,系统会生成包含HTML结构、CSS样式与JavaScript事件处理的完整代码块,并自动处理文件类型验证、进度显示等逻辑。代码示例:<!-- 生成的HTML -->
<div class="upload-container">
<input type="file" id="fileInput" multiple>
<ul id="fileList"></ul>
</div>
// 生成的JavaScript
document.getElementById('fileInput').addEventListener('change', (e) => {
const files = e.target.files;
const list = document.getElementById('fileList');
list.innerHTML = '';
[...files].forEach(file => {
const li = document.createElement('li');
li.textContent = `${file.name} (${Math.round(file.size/1024)}KB)`;
list.appendChild(li);
});
});
自动化兼容性测试:跨浏览器无忧
Chrome AI可模拟Chrome、Firefox、Safari等主流浏览器的渲染引擎,自动检测布局错乱、API不兼容等问题。例如,当检测到代码中使用了仅Chrome支持的CSS.paint()
API时,系统会提示兼容性风险,并建议使用Polyfill或降级方案。动态性能调优:自适应不同设备
基于设备指纹与网络条件,Chrome AI能动态调整资源加载策略。例如,在低带宽环境下,系统会自动将图片转换为WebP格式并降低分辨率;在高端设备上,则启用CSS硬件加速与Web Workers优化计算密集型任务。
三、实践价值:效率与质量的双重提升
开发效率提升:从天到小时
某电商团队使用Chrome AI开发商品详情页,传统模式需3天完成的代码编写与调试,通过AI生成与优化仅需6小时,且首屏加载时间从4.2秒优化至1.8秒。质量保障:减少80%的低级错误
AI的静态代码分析功能可检测未处理的异常、内存泄漏等潜在问题。例如,某社交应用通过Chrome AI的漏洞扫描,提前发现并修复了因未清除定时器导致的内存泄漏问题。创新赋能:聚焦核心逻辑
开发者可将更多精力投入业务逻辑设计,而非重复性代码。例如,某教育平台利用Chrome AI快速实现实时白板功能,团队核心成员得以专注教学算法的优化。
四、未来展望:AI与开发的深度融合
Chrome AI的终极目标并非替代开发者,而是成为“智能副驾”。未来,其可能集成以下能力:
- 多模态交互:支持语音指令生成代码,或通过手绘草图转换为UI组件。
- 预测性优化:基于用户行为数据,提前预加载可能访问的资源。
- 安全加固:自动识别XSS、CSRF等攻击向量,并生成防御代码。
五、开发者行动指南
- 逐步接入:从简单组件(如按钮、表单)开始尝试AI生成,逐步过渡到复杂模块。
- 反馈优化:利用Chrome AI的“代码改进建议”功能,持续优化生成结果。
- 关注更新:谷歌每月发布模型升级,及时跟进新功能(如近期新增的PWA生成向导)。
Chrome AI的出现,标志着网页开发从“人工编码”向“人机协作”的范式转变。其价值不仅在于效率提升,更在于为开发者提供了更广阔的创新空间。随着技术的演进,AI与开发的融合将催生更多可能性,而Chrome AI无疑是这一变革的先行者。
发表评论
登录后可评论,请前往 登录 或 注册